AITSZ24061413FW3 LTE Band 17 Test Report: Radiated Power & Stability

Appendix Test Data for LTE band 17

This document presents the test results for LTE Band 17, conducted by AIT, under report number AITSZ24061413FW3. The report details various tests performed to ensure compliance with regulatory standards, focusing on radiated power, frequency stability, modulation characteristics, and spurious emissions. The tests were conducted using QPSK and 16QAM modulation schemes with both 5MHz and 10MHz bandwidths under NTNV conditions.

Key findings include effective radiated power (ERP) measurements, which were all within the specified limits. Frequency stability tests demonstrated compliance across a range of temperatures and voltage variations. Modulation characteristics were assessed through constellation diagrams and peak-to-average power ratio measurements. Spurious emission tests were also conducted to ensure that unwanted emissions were within acceptable levels.

The report includes detailed data tables and graphical representations of the test results, providing a comprehensive overview of the performance of the LTE Band 17 under various operating conditions. All tests were performed according to established methodologies and standards, ensuring the accuracy and reliability of the results. The document concludes with Form731 power measurements, summarizing the maximum power levels observed during the tests.
